Review
The Gilera GP800 2010 stands out in the scooter segment as an innovative blend of performance and practicality. With its powerful 839cc twin-cylinder engine, it offers an impressive output of around 75 horsepower, allowing riders to experience sportbike-level performance in a scooter format. This unique feature, combined with a continuously variable transmission (CVT), provides a smooth and responsive ride, making it an excellent choice for both city commuting and longer journeys. The GP800's advanced suspension system, featuring adjustable front forks and rear mono-shock, ensures excellent handling and comfort on various terrains, further enhancing its appeal. In addition to its performance, the Gilera GP800 is equipped with a range of modern amenities that enhance the riding experience. The spacious under-seat storage can accommodate a full-face helmet, while the windscreen provides protection against the elements, making it a practical option for everyday use. The scooter's design is both sleek and aggressive, reflecting its sporty capabilities while maintaining a level of sophistication. Overall, the 2010 Gilera GP800 offers exceptional value for riders seeking a versatile and thrilling ride, effectively bridging the gap between scooters and traditional motorcycles. Its unique blend of power, comfort, and practicality makes it a noteworthy option in the competitive two-wheeled market.

Pros (Advantages)

✅ Why buy this bike?

  • Powerful Engine: The Gilera GP800 features a 839cc, V-twin engine that delivers impressive power and torque, making it one of the most powerful scooters available at the time.
  • Performance Handling: With its advanced chassis and suspension setup, the GP800 offers excellent handling and stability, allowing for confident cornering and a smooth ride even at higher speeds.
  • Comfortable Ergonomics: The motorcycle is designed with rider comfort in mind, featuring a spacious seat and a relaxed riding position, making it suitable for both short commutes and longer journeys.
  • Large Storage Capacity: The GP800 comes with a generous under-seat storage compartment, providing ample space for helmets and personal items, which is a significant advantage for urban riders.
  • Unique Styling: The distinctive design of the Gilera GP800 sets it apart from other scooters, giving it a sporty and modern appearance that appeals to riders looking for something unique.
👎
Cons (Disadvantages)

⚠️ Things to consider

  • Weight: The GP800 is relatively heavy for a scooter, which can affect handling and maneuverability, especially in tight urban environments.
  • Fuel Economy: While it offers impressive performance, the fuel economy may not be as efficient as smaller scooters, leading to higher running costs over time.
  • Complexity of Maintenance: The advanced technology and engine design can make maintenance and repairs more complex and potentially costly compared to simpler scooters.
  • Availability of Parts: Being a less common model, finding replacement parts might be challenging, which could lead to longer wait times for repairs.
  • Rider Position: The riding position may not be comfortable for all riders, particularly on longer journeys, as it can feel less natural compared to traditional motorcycles or lighter scooters.
